Knee Brace Buying Guide: Medial Meniscus Tears

If you have a medial meniscus tear, you might need a knee brace. This guide helps you pick the right one. It covers what to look for, what materials matter, and how to find a good quality brace.

Key Features to Look For

You need a brace that does its job well. Here are some important features:

  • Support Levels: Braces come in different strengths. Some offer light support. Others give strong support. The best choice depends on your tear and activity level.
  • Hinges: Hinges help with stability. They are on the sides of the brace. They limit sideways movement of your knee. This helps protect the meniscus.
  • Straps: Straps keep the brace in place. They should be adjustable. This lets you get a snug fit.
  • Open Patella Design: An open patella means the brace has a hole around your kneecap. This helps reduce pressure on the kneecap. It can also help with comfort.
  • Adjustability: Look for a brace you can adjust. This helps you get the right fit. A good fit means better support.
Important Materials

The materials used in a knee brace matter. They affect comfort, support, and durability.

  • Neoprene: Neoprene is a common material. It offers good compression and warmth. This helps with blood flow and pain relief. However, some people are allergic to neoprene.
  • Aluminum or Steel Hinges: Hinges are often made of aluminum or steel. These materials are strong and durable. They provide good support.
  • Breathable Fabrics: Look for braces with breathable fabrics. These fabrics help prevent sweat build-up. This keeps you more comfortable.
  • Velcro Straps: Velcro straps are common. They are easy to adjust and secure.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)

Here are some common questions about knee braces for medial meniscus tears.

Q: Why do I need a knee brace?

A: A knee brace helps support your knee. It can protect your meniscus and reduce pain.

Q: What type of brace is best for me?

A: Talk to your doctor. They can recommend the best type of brace for your injury and activity level.

Q: How do I measure my knee for a brace?

A: Most braces require you to measure around your knee. Follow the instructions on the product’s size chart.

Q: How long should I wear my knee brace?

A: Your doctor or physical therapist will tell you how long to wear the brace. It depends on your injury and recovery.

Q: Can I wear a knee brace while playing sports?

A: Yes, many people wear knee braces during sports. This helps protect their knee.

Q: How do I clean my knee brace?

A: Follow the cleaning instructions on the product label. Usually, you can hand wash it with mild soap and water.

Q: Can a knee brace cure my meniscus tear?

A: No, a knee brace does not cure a tear. It provides support and protection while your knee heals.

Q: Will my brace slip down my leg?

A: A well-fitting brace with good straps should stay in place. Make sure you adjust the straps properly.

Q: Is it okay to wear a knee brace all day?

A: Yes, if your doctor says it’s okay. Some people wear braces all day for support and pain relief.
